Output 4d64137630590e16a10c61086c69c5abd16dfc54c497a617b0a354893df7eb04:0

value
386954156
script pubkey
OP_HASH160 OP_PUSHBYTES_20 322c20af59e60afb0f9946c01f38953f8d062f54 OP_EQUAL
address
MCUSt4oW8FWSfU3KHo57LYVsYPT2UgsjUK
transaction
4d64137630590e16a10c61086c69c5abd16dfc54c497a617b0a354893df7eb04
spent
true